Man discovers his stolen car used by police as patrol vehicle

Share this:

A Nigerian man is seeking justice after discovering that his car, which was stolen near his church in 2015, is being used by the police as a patrol vehicle.

The man, who lives in Warri, Delta State, recounted his ordeal in a post shared on X (formerly Twitter).

In a video obtained by Diaspora Digital Media, he stated that he parked his car outside a church for a service in 2015 and upon returning after the program, he found that his car was missing.

He immediately reported the theft to the police, who requested the vehicle’s papers.

However, two years later, in 2017, he was shocked to spot his car being used by police officers as a patrol vehicle.

The man’s post includes a video with further details of his experience.
